We have recently been able to grow single-walled carbon nanotubes by purely thermal chemical vapour deposition (CVD) at temperatures as low as 400 degrees C. This has been achieved by separating the catalyst pre-treatment step from the growth step. By chemically modifying the nucleation burst that generates monodisperse FePt nanocrystals, a mixture of Pt and Fe(x)Pt(1-x) nanoparticles forms during a one-pot reaction that includes a small amount of Cu as a catalyst; size-selective precipitation yields a bi-disperse population of Fe(x)Pt(1-x) nanoparticles, which can assemble into high-quality AB2, AB5, and AB13 superlattice structures.
